The 1996 Dade County mayoral election took place on October 1, 1996, following a primary election on September 3, 1996. The election was the first one to take place following an October 1992 referendum that established the office following the 1992 abolition of the previous mayoral position, which was largely ceremonial.[1] Eleven candidates ran in the formally nonpartisan election, and the leading candidates were County Commissioners Alex Penelas, Arthur Teele, and Maurice Ferré, as well as former Miami Mayor Xavier Suarez. Penelas placed first in the primary with 37 percent of the vote, and advanced to a runoff election against Teele, who placed second with 25 percent. In the runoff election, Penelas defeated Teele in a landslide, winning 61 percent of the vote to Teele's 39 percent.

1996 Dade County mayoral primary election[9]
Party Candidate Votes %
Nonpartisan Alex Penelas 97,968 36.78%
Nonpartisan Arthur Teele 67,240 25.25%
Nonpartisan Maurice Ferré 55,239 20.74%
Nonpartisan Xavier Suarez 36,725 13.79%
Nonpartisan William Perry 4,243 1.59%
Nonpartisan Charles F. Knapp, Jr. 1,662 0.62%
Nonpartisan Clennon King 913 0.34%
Nonpartisan Rachele Fruit 741 0.28%
Nonpartisan Juan Miguel Alfonso 636 0.24%
Nonpartisan Manny Gonzalez-Goenaga 535 0.20%
Nonpartisan Dori De Falco 429 0.16%
Total votes 266,331 100.00%

1996 Dade County mayoral runoff election[10]
Party Candidate Votes %
Nonpartisan Alex Penelas 197,797 60.56%
Nonpartisan Arthur Teele 128,818 39.44%
Total votes 326,615 100.00%
